Why Emergency Water Leaks Inside Walls Are So Dangerous
Hidden Damage Escalates Quickly
Water Moves Where You Can’t See It
Unlike visible flooding, wall leaks allow water to travel vertically and horizontally through framing, insulation, and subfloors. Gravity pulls moisture downward, often damaging multiple rooms or levels before signs appear. By the time stains or odors are noticed, the affected area is usually much larger than expected.

Structural Damage Happens Faster Than Most Expect
Water Weakens the Building Envelope
Drywall, Wood, and Insulation Absorb Moisture
Once water enters wall cavities, drywall loses integrity, wood framing begins to swell, and insulation becomes ineffective. Prolonged exposure leads to warping, rot, and compromised load-bearing components. These issues often require partial structural replacement if not addressed quickly.

Mold Growth Becomes a Serious Risk
The 24–48 Hour Mold Window
Moisture Creates the Perfect Environment
Wall cavities provide darkness, warmth, and organic material—ideal conditions for mold. Once mold develops, it spreads rapidly and becomes harder to contain. Health risks increase, especially for occupants with allergies or respiratory conditions.

Electrical and Safety Hazards Increase
Water and Wiring Don’t Mix
Fire and Shock Risks
Water leaking near electrical wiring or outlets increases the risk of short circuits and fire hazards. Even small amounts of moisture can corrode wiring over time. These risks often go unnoticed until a serious failure occurs.

Delays Affect Insurance and Liability
Secondary Damage May Not Be Covered
Insurance policies typically cover sudden water events—but not damage caused by delayed action. Mold growth, rot, or long-term deterioration may be denied if mitigation wasn’t prompt. Quick response protects coverage eligibility.

FAQs
1. How can I tell if I have an emergency water leak inside my walls?
Common signs include unexplained damp odors, warm spots on walls, peeling paint, or rising humidity indoors. You may also notice higher water bills without visible leaks. If these appear, immediate inspection is critical.
2. How fast does damage occur from a hidden wall leak?
Structural materials can begin absorbing water within minutes. Damage escalates significantly within hours and becomes severe after 24–48 hours. Mold growth can begin during that same window.
3. Can I wait to see if the leak dries on its own?
Waiting is risky and often leads to greater damage. Moisture trapped inside walls rarely dries without professional equipment. Delays usually increase repair scope and costs.
